HOUSTON, Aug 10 (Reuters) - BP Plc's Whiting, Indianarefinery was operating at about 75 percent of its 413,500 barrelper day (bpd) capacity on Wednesday due to reduced production atthe refinery's wastewater treatment plant, sources familiar withplant operations said.
BP is carefully restoring the wastewater treatment plant'sproduction in order to avoid an upset like one last week, whichled to greater than permitted releases of sediments into LakeMichigan, the sources said. (Reporting by Erwin Seba)
